Nigeria, Feb. 26 -- The Transmission Company of Nigeria (TCN) on Sunday said that two of its transmission towers, T377 and T378, along the Gombe-Damaturu 330kV transmission line were vandalised.

A statement by the TCN General Manager Public Affairs, Ndidi Mbah, noted that the act, perpetrated by insurgents, resulted in a load loss of approximately 5MW.

She said the vandalisation of the line occurred on 23 February.

"At approximately 9:35 p.m. yesterday, the Gombe - Damaturu 330kV transmission line experienced a trip. Following initial checks, TCN engineers from the Bauchi regional office attempted the restoration of the line but it tripped again, prompting the dispatch of TCN's linesmen and security operatives to trace the fault.
